What is a Mobile Car Key Locksmith?

A mobile car key locksmith is an expert service technician who specializes in car key-related services. Unlike traditional locksmiths who run from a fixed place, mobile locksmith professionals offer the versatility of taking a trip straight to their customers.

They come geared up with all the required tools and innovation to repair, replace, or program car keys on the spot, and they provide help at any place-- whether that's at home, work, or stranded on the side of the road.


Core Services Offered by Mobile Car Key Locksmiths

The scope of services provided by mobile car key locksmith professionals extends far beyond merely cutting keys. They cater to a large range of key and security-related problems. Here are a few of the most typical services:

  1. Key Replacement

    • Lost your car keys? Mobile locksmiths can develop a new key for you, often without needing an original key for recommendation.
    • Services consist of both standard metal keys and modern-day remote fobs and transponder keys.
  2. Key Programming & & Reprogramming

    • Modern cars use transponder or wise keys that need programming to interact with the vehicle's built-in immobilizer.
    • Mobile locksmiths are geared up with advanced diagnostic tools to program or reprogram these keys on-site.
  3. Emergency Lockout Assistance

    • Locked out of your car? Mobile locksmith professionals use non-destructive entry strategies to get access without harming your vehicle.
  4. Broken Key Extraction

    • Keys can break within ignition cylinders or door locks, leaving you stranded. Mobile locksmith professionals have the required tools to get rid of broken key fragments securely.
  5. Ignition Repair and Replacement

    • If the ignition system is malfunctioning, whether due to a jammed key or wear and tear, mobile locksmiths can repair or replace it.
  6. Spare Key Duplication

    • Want a backup key for emergency situations? Mobile locksmith professionals can develop duplicates on the go, customized to your particular vehicle model.

FAQs About Mobile Car Key Locksmiths

1. Are mobile car key locksmiths expensive?Mobile locksmith services are usually budget friendly. While expenses may differ depending on the service and car model, lots of find it more economical due to the removal of towing costs and their competitive pricing. 2. Can a mobile locksmith make a key without the original?Yes! Advanced technology allowslocksmiths to generate a new key by utilizing the vehicle's
VIN( Vehicle Identification Number )or by decoding the lock system. 3. The length of time does it take to replace a car key?On average, changing or programming a car key

takes 30-- 60 minutes, though this can vary based on the car design and the intricacy of the service. 4. Are mobile locksmith professionals offered 24/7? A lot of mobile locksmith professionals run 24/7, providing assistance for emergencies at any time of

day or night. 5. What should I do if my car key breaks in the
lock?Avoid requiring it even more into the lock or attempting DIY fixes. Call a mobile locksmith to securely extract the broken key and evaluate the damage.
